Former Knox County EMS driver who killed teenager sentenced

A former Knox County EMS driver who struck and killed a teenager with an ambulance in 2014 was sentenced to 12 months in jail Friday, though he will only serve that time if he violates parole. Kevin French, 28, faced charges of second-degree manslaughter, two counts of second-degree assault and speeding after the ambulance he was driving dropped off the roadway and hit three teenagers who were riding their bicycles in the median of US-25E near Sammie’s Auction House in the Gray community. One of the teenagers, Sampson Callender, 14, died from injuries sustained during the incident.
